1.  Write it down

IMG_0308[1]

I make a “to do” list everyday – either right before bedtime or first thing in the morning with my cup of coffee.  Then I number them in order of importance.  I typically tackle the hardest and/or most important task first because it sets the tone for the day and ensures I get the most pressing thing done.  I still keep a paper planner and carry it everywhere with me!

2. Reward yourself

IMG_2480[1]

I like to makes deals with myself… e.g. If I rock out the laundry and clean the kitchen and wrap the birthday presents, then I get to go to Starbucks and take an hour to browse my favorite antique store.  Or if update my website and send client thank you notes then I get an hour to walk outside with a friend.  This does two things… it motivates me so I get everything done AND I get to do the fun things that really energize me and fill my cup.

3.  Get enough sleep

 

sleep quote

 

During extra busy times I make an extra effort to get to bed on time.  I like to read at night and can easily stay up too late with a good book, but I cut myself off after a chapter or two.  A good night of sleep makes everything better.  Period.

4.  Make chores fun

IMG_1556[1]

I’ve found that lighting a candle and listening to upbeat music while cleaning makes the cleaning more enjoyable, and I’m pretty sure the music makes me finish my chores faster.  #countryandpoparemyjams    When my kiddos and I are picking up together we like the jams turned up loud… I think the music puts us all in a good mood and then we’re too busy singing to whine.  😉

5.  Schedule down time/fun

IMG_2359[1]

When life is extra crazy I find that I need down time and time with friends/loved ones more than ever.  While scheduling a lunch or shopping trip with a friend could easily seem like one more thing to add to the chaos, I find that it actually grounds me and makes me more productive.  Maybe it’s because it puts everything in perspective?  Or simply spending time with a good friend and laughing energizes me?  Scheduling time to connect during crazy times always helps me!  #sothankfulforyoufriend  And scheduling a few hours of down time to do something relaxing always helps, too…wake up early to take a bath in peace?  Sit in the sun with a good book for 30 minutes?  Yes.  Yes.

6.  Organized home

IMG_2200[1]

During busy seasons of life are when I notice that I most benefit from having an organized home.  We’re all busy and we need our homes to work hard for us…if everything has a place and a system it helps me feel in control even when I feel like I could use more than 24 hours in a day.  Being organized saves tons of time & my sanity.

7.  Prepare ahead

IMG_2336[1]

Lastly, I like to do anything ahead of schedule that I can.  I often purchase birthday presents months early because I want to avoid feeling stressed at the last minute.  I like to buy cloths on clearance for the next year because I like to save money but more importantly I like to know my boys have winter coats in their size when the temps start to drop.  Anything I can do early to avoid a stressed and rushed feeling I do.  This also keeps me caught up so I can say “Yes!” when a client calls.  Organizing jobs are often urgent needs/time sensitive needs and if I’m caught up then I’m available!  #organizingismyfavorite  #professionalorganizer  #fillsmycup

A repeating trend I’ve noticed in my own life and in my clients is that having less of something can actually feel like & BE MORE.  What?!  I know… sounds goofy.  Imagine having 30 sweaters to choose from on a cold morning… which one do you wear?  You may have 20+ thoughts before you can even choose a darn sweater!  This sweater makes me itch, this sweater shows my love handles, this sweater never looks right, this one has a stain,  why did I even buy that one… etc., etc.  Finally you’ll make a choice… it’s likely a sweater you love and reach for often.  Imagine having only 6 sweaters that you freaking love and cannot wait to wear.   No decision/stress/time/thoughts necessary…it’s a win win.  You know you’ll look & feel amazing in any sweater you grab!  Boom.

Life is crazy busy these days… we’re all confronted with endless decisions everyday.  If you can eliminate some decisions for yourself it can decrease stress and save time, and increase contentment.   Less can really feel like more!  I’ve learned that it’s easier and much more fun to have 4 pairs of jeans that make me feel amazing compared to 10+ that are a mix of problems/inadequacies.

Hi guys!  Have you ever made magnets like these?

DSC_0366

A super sweet ‘My Happy Place’ booth customer reached out to me about creating a school nook for her 3 kiddos.  We came up with a fun plan for a large magnet board to post important reminders, the school lunch calendar, etc.  So she needed cute magnets!  She has red & teal throughout her home so these are the custom magnets I created for her!  #ilovemyjob #grateful

I chose some paper from my stash in her color palette and these are the 4 she chose.  #shehasgreattaste

DSC_0350

Here’s what you need…

CSC_0413

… a glue gun, mod podge, a foam brush, & a circle punch.  That circle punch is the 1.5″ diameter size.

You also need pretty paper, magnets, & round glass pieces with a flat side.  I get my glass pieces at Michaels, but I’ve also seen them at Joanne Fabrics & Wal-Mart.

DSC_0357

First, you punch out circles from your pretty paper.  Then using the foam brush you coat the flat side of a glass piece with mod podge, and then center and place a paper circle face down on the mod podge.  Once that’s dry you add a layer of mod podge on top of the paper to seal it on.  I always do 2 coats to be safe.  It’s important to get the sides of the paper flush with the glass.  I use my fingers to press the edges & any stubborn areas flat.  #messy

Here’s what they look like after sealing them with 2 coats.

CSC_0411

Once they’re completely dry you can hot glue your magnets on.  Finally, I use a Magic Eraser to remove any bits of mod podge that may have snuck onto the glass during the messy steps.   And then you’re done!  #boom

Simple system for saving school memories

Hi guys!  How are you?!  It’s T-3 days until my baby starts Kindergarten…  WHAT?!  I’m trying hard to embrace this new phase you guys…  it’ll be good, right?  He’s stoked…  he’s got this.   #wheresthekleenex

My 3rd grader and I recently went through his bin of 2nd grade treasures… report cards, tests, artwork, awards, drawings/special cards from friends, etc.  It’s fresh in my brain and I thought it’d be fun to share our simple system for saving school memories since it’s that time of year again!  I started this system 3 years ago and it’s been great.  It’s EASY and requires no effort throughout the year.  #boom

CSC_0169

Each boy has a file tote with lid, and inside are labeled hanging files – one for each year.  I chose this tote because it’s super durable and has a fitted lid – the contents stay clean and the lid is easily wipeable.  I opted for a solid color tote to make it visually quiet.  There are tons of cute hanging file options out there – we went with a royal blue.  #GoRoyals

CSC_0165

This is the best part… I don’t do anything with any of their school papers during the year.  Each boy has a plastic Sterilite bin in their closet that we toss everything into – nothing fancy – any basket or bin would do.  Daily homework or papers that definitely won’t make the cut to keep get recycled when we clean out backpacks everyday.  The stuff that’s more special – a good grade, a report card, a story your child wrote, artwork, something your child is especially proud of… those things get tossed into their closet bin.  It’s a no stress process – if you know it’s garbage then recycle it immediately.  If you’re not sure or you know it’s a “keep” then toss it into their closet bin.  No overthinking allowed.  🙂

Then just once a year during the summer we go through their bin together.  It’s fun to reminisce and see how much they’ve accomplished that school year!   It takes just 30-60 minutes to purge and decide what to officially keep, and did I mention it’s fun?!  #tripdownmemorylane   My boys make decisions about their “keeps” and their “recycles” – but if they’re about to recycle something I’m especially proud of I chime in.  I think we’re all better about letting things go after the year is over – we’d be more inclined to keep everything in the moment.  That’s another cool thing about the bin – you don’t have to make big decisions constantly!  Throw it in the bin and think about it just ONCE during the summer.  And then you’ll realize you saved 12 spelling tests and maybe you just need 1 or 2?

DSC_0131

DSC_0135

I bought 2 bins per boy so we have room to grow.  Their files start with Toddler, Pre-K, Kindergarten and go through 12th grade….  finger paintings all the way up to research papers.  #needmorekleenex

And of course they have my signature labels!  #canthelpmyself

DSC_0125

DSC_0119

DSC_0118

That’s it!  Toss everything you might want to keep into a bin or basket throughout the year, and then purge & file just once in the summer!  It’s a super easy system that takes little effort and in the end you’ll have the most special keepsakes all in one place!  I’ve attached the links to the tote and the files I used in case you want to start a similar system for your kiddos!
